Abstract

The composition consists of an aqueous solution of nitric acid and nitrous acid with a pH below 1 and an acid equivalent of from 6 to 10 mmole/ml; the amount of nitrous acid corresponds to 0.01 to 5 mg of nitrite (NO.sub.2.sup.-) per ml. Additionally, the solution preferably contains acetic acid, oxalic acid and lactic acid as well as copper and cadmium ions. For the preferred composition, the preparation takes place by mixing the components and letting them react to the end or by an oxidative method, in the course of which nitrous acid is formed. The composition is suitable for the local treatment of superficial lesions of the skin and mucous membranes in the fields of cosmetics and medicine, particularly for certain malignant tumors. Experimentally, the effectiveness can be checked by two biological tests developed for this purpose.
